At least 14 people have died, seven in Madagascar and seven in Mozambique following a tropical cyclone.

Report says the number of people affected by Cyclone Freddy has also risen to 383,000 – 226,000 in Madagascar and more than 163,300 in Mozambique.

“Even though the intensity of Cyclone Freddy was not as much as we expected, hundreds of thousands of people are in need of humanitarian assistance. Recovery will take months,” the World Food Programme’s representative in Madagascar, Pasqualina Di Sirio, said.

Meanwhile, flooding is unlikely in south-eastern Zimbabwe as cyclone Freddy did not extend as far inland as previously forecasted.
